Linux
Linux是一款自由、免费、开源的操作系统,广泛应用在服务器、嵌入式系统、桌面电脑等各个领域。它具有高度的稳定性、安全性和性能,是互联网时代的重要基础设施之一。
Firewalld
Firewalld是Linux上的一种防火墙管理工具,能够控制网络流量的进出,保护主机安全。它支持动态管理,并可通过D-Bus接口进行配置和监控。Firewalld提供了各种类型的防火墙规则,如端口、服务、源/目标地址等,可以根据需求进行调整。
永久关闭Firewalld
永久关闭Firewalld通常出现在需要使用第三方防火墙或者不需要防火墙的情况下。关闭Firewalld后,主机将暴露在互联网中,可能会存在安全风险,因此需要谨慎操作。
在CentOS 7或RHEL 7系统中,可以使用以下命令永久关闭Firewalld:
1. 停止Firewalld服务:
systemctl stop firewalld
2. 禁止Firewalld服务在系统启动时自动启动:
systemctl disable firewalld
Firewalld服务将被停止,且不再自动启动,但仍然存在于系统中。如果需要彻底卸载Firewalld,可以使用以下命令:
1. 卸载Firewalld软件包:
yum remove firewalld
2. 删除Firewalld配置文件和日志:
rm -rf /etc/firewalld /var/log/firewalld
以上命令需要以root权限运行,操作前请备份重要数据。
Linux系统下的Firewalld是一种重要的防火墙管理工具,可以有效保护主机的安全性。但在某些情况下,需要永久关闭或卸载Firewalld,需要注意安全风险,并谨慎操作。关闭或卸载Firewalld后,建议使用其他防火墙方案,如iptables、ufw等。
网友留言(0)